Thanks, Jan > -----Original Message----- > From: Jan Scheurich [mailto:jan.scheur...@web.de] > Sent: Tuesday, 09 August, 2016 16:08 > To: dev@openvswitch.org > Cc: jan.scheur...@web.de > Subject: [PATCH v3] dpif-netdev: dpcls per in_port with sorted subtables > > The user-space datapath (dpif-netdev) consists of a first level "exact match > cache" (EMC) matching on 5-tuples and the normal megaflow classifier. With > many parallel packet flows (e.g. TCP connections) the EMC becomes inefficient > and the OVS forwarding performance is determined by the megaflow classifier. > > The megaflow classifier (dpcls) consists of a variable number of hash tables > (aka subtables), each containing megaflow entries with the same mask of > packet header and metadata fields to match upon. A dpcls lookup matches a > given packet against all subtables in sequence until it hits a match. As > megaflow cache entries are by construction non-overlapping, the first match is > the only match. > > Today the order of the subtables in the dpcls is essentially random so that on > average a dpcls lookup has to visit N/2 subtables for a hit, when N is the > total > number of subtables. Even though every single hash-table lookup is fast, the > performance of the current dpcls degrades when there are many subtables. > > How does the patch address this issue: > > In reality there is often a strong correlation between the ingress port and a > small subset of subtables that have hits. The entire megaflow cache typically > decomposes nicely into partitions that are hit only by packets entering from a > range of similar ports (e.g. traffic from Phy -> VM vs. traffic from VM -> > Phy). > > Therefore, maintaining a separate dpcls instance per ingress port with its > subtable vector sorted by frequency of hits reduces the average number of > subtables lookups in the dpcls to a minimum, even if the total number of > subtables gets large. This is possible because megaflows always have an exact > match on in_port, so every megaflow belongs to unique dpcls instance. > > For thread safety, the PMD thread needs to block out revalidators during the > periodic optimization. We use ovs_mutex_trylock() to avoid blocking the PMD. > > To monitor the effectiveness of the patch we have enhanced the ovs-appctl > dpif-netdev/pmd-stats-show command with an extra line "avg. subtable lookups > per hit" to report the average number of subtable lookup needed for a > megaflow match. Ideally, this should be close to 1 and almost all cases much > smaller than N/2. > > The PMD tests have been adjusted to the additional line in pmd-stats-show. > > We have benchmarked a L3-VPN pipeline on top of a VXLAN overlay mesh. > With pure L3 tenant traffic between VMs on different nodes the resulting > netdev dpcls contains N=4 subtables. Each packet traversing the OVS datapath > is subject to dpcls lookup twice due to the tunnel termination. > > Disabling the EMC, we have measured a baseline performance (in+out) of > ~1.45 Mpps (64 bytes, 10K L4 packet flows). The average number of subtable > lookups per dpcls match is 2.5. With the patch the average number of subtable > lookups per dpcls match is reduced to 1 and the forwarding performance grows > by ~50% to 2.13 Mpps. > > Even with EMC enabled, the patch improves the performance by 9% (for 1000 > L4 > flows) and 34% (for 50K+ L4 flows). > > As the actual number of subtables will often be higher in reality, we can > assume that this is at the lower end of the speed-up one can expect from this > optimization. Just running a parallel ping between the VXLAN tunnel endpoints > increases the number of subtables and hence the average number of subtable > lookups from 2.5 to 3.5 on master with a corresponding decrease of throughput > to 1.2 Mpps. With the patch the parallel ping has no impact on average number > of subtable lookups and performance.
